Tagged photos (1120)
europe vs north korea
europe vs germany
usa vs taliban
Taliban Flag in Afghanistan
Caipirinha cocktail drawn with chalk on a blackboard
Cute Helogale Group
Snuggling Helogale group
Cuddly Helogale group
Cuddling Helogale group
Helogale
Coneflower
Coneflower Macro